    Here is the Frisco Rod and Gun Outer Banks Fishing Report for Hatteras Island.

    Today was a much nicer day. The winds were 5-15 mph from the North-East. Skies were sunny and temperatures were in the high 50’s.

    The beach was a still a little rough from the wind last night, but there was some fish biting. In Avon there was sea-mullet, blow toads, and spot caught. Not much caught in Buxton or Frisco today just a few puppy drum and a scattered sea-mullet. In Hatteras there was some sea-mullet, bluefish, puppy drum, and small flounder caught.

    No inshore or offshore fishing report today.

    Here is the Frisco Rod and Gun Outer Banks Fishing Report for Hatteras Island.

    Today we had scattered showers and calm winds in the morning and a very windy afternoon. Temperatures were around 60 early in the day dropping to the low 50’s in the afternoon. The wind picked up late this afternoon to 15-25 mph from the North.

    From the beach there was some decent fishing early in the morning before the bad weather kicked in. In Avon there was sea-mullet and blow toads caught. From the Beach in Frisco and Hatteras there was sea-mullet, blow toads, and a few puppy drum caught.

    No inshore fishing report today.

    Offshore today the fish were biting before the weather picked up a few boats made it out. There was a few blackfin tuna, yellowfin tuna caught. There was a scattered dolphin and wahoo bite today also.

    Here is the Frisco Rod and Gun Outer Banks Fishing Report for Hatteras Island.

    Today was sunny with calm winds. The winds were from the west south-west switching to the north-east late in the day at 5 mph and the temperatures were in the low 60’s.

    Around the Buxton beaches there were blow toads and sea mullet reported.  Over on the Frisco and Hatteras beaches a few bluefish were caught.

    The inshore boats had good catches of gray trout and bluefish around Hatteras Inlet.

    The offshore boats had good balckfin tuna fishing, some big gaffer dolphin and a few wahoo.

    Here is the Frisco Rod and Gun Outer Banks Fishing Report for Hatteras Island.

    Today we had mostly sunny skies.  The winds were from the north-east at 5-10 mph and the temperatures were in the mid 50’s.

    Around the Buxton beaches there were blow toads, sea mullet and a few puppy drum reported.  Over on the Frisco beach sharks were reported.  Down on the Hatteras beaches some decent bluefish catches were reported along with blow toads and sea mullet.

    The inshore boats had good catches of red drum around Hatteras Inlet.

    The offshore fishing was really good today.  Lots of yellowfin and blackfin tuna, some wahoo and gaffer dolphin were all brought back to the dock.  The trigger fishing was good from the bottom today too.
